Understanding Scrub Material Types



Picking the right material in clinical scrubs plays a crucial function in ensuring comfort and functionality for medical care specialists. The textile kind greatly affects the resilience, ease of care, and resistance to stains and wrinkles. One of the most typical material types utilized include cotton, polyester, and a blend of both. Cotton supplies a soft feeling and breathability, nonetheless, it may wrinkle and fade in time. Polyester, on the other hand, is resilient and wrinkle-resistant, but might not use the exact same level of comfort as cotton. Cotton-polyester blends strive to provide the advantages of both, stabilizing convenience with durability. In addition, some scrubs include a spandex mix for added stretch and flexibility. Recognizing these distinctions can assist health care experts in choosing the right scrubs to meet their specific demands.

Care and Upkeep Tips for Your Clinical Scrubs



In picking the best design and color for your clinical scrubs, it's equally vital to understand just how to correctly care for these attires. Proper care prolongs their life expectancy, maintains the vibrancy of their shades, and promotes their expert appearance. The very first step is to divide the scrubs from various other washing products to stop color blood loss. Using chilly water and light cleaning agents is suggested for washing, as extreme chemicals can damage the textile. After cleaning, drying the scrubs on a low heat setup stops contraction. Ironing should be done on a low setting as well, if needed. To additionally keep their honesty, stay clear of putting on scrubs outside the clinical atmosphere. Normal care guarantees scrubs remain in prime condition for the long term.
